    Manager, Receiving Inspection

     

    Business Unit: Power and Actuation Systems

    Job Summary:

    We are seeking a highly skilled and experienced Manager of Receiving Inspection to join our team. In this critical leadership role, you will take ownership of the receiving inspection function within the PAS business unit, manage a team of quality inspectors, and ensure compliance with quality standards and improvement initiatives. If you are detail-oriented, technically proficient, and thrive in a dynamic environment, we encourage you to apply.

    Key Responsibilities:

    + Lead and manage the receiving inspection function, overseeing quality assurance processes.

    + Manage, train, and mentor a team of quality inspectors.

    + Develop, implement, and continuously improve inspection procedures to meet compliance and program requirements.

    + Interpret and comprehend engineering drawings, specifications, and other governing documentation.

    + Use various inspection tools including microscopes, borescopes, vari-rolls, gages, profilometers, micrometers, and calipers to disposition materials.

    + Review supplier-provided First Article Inspection Reports (FAIRs) to ensure compliance with AS9102 standards and program specifications.

    + Support internal and external audit activities.

    + Track materials using work management tools.

    + Perform other duties as assigned.

    Minimum Qualifications:

    + Bachelor’s degree in Engineering, Quality Management, or a related field.

    + Minimum of 5 years of experience in quality and source inspection of machined/mechanical parts using Geometric Dimensioning and Tolerancing (GD&T).

    + Proficient in using and programming Coordinate-Measuring Machines (CMM).

    + Capable of conducting Circuit Card Assembly (CCA) inspection according to IPC-A-610 standards.

    + Knowledge of Acceptable Quality Level (AQL), sampling methods, and traceability.

    + Experience with ISO 9001 / AS9100 Quality Management Systems.

    + Strong communication skills with the ability to interact effectively with all levels of personnel.

    + Highly computer literate, including proficiency with MS Office and Access.

    + Must be a U.S. Citizen.

    + Ability to obtain and maintain a security clearance.
